From Sanitation Helper to Mechanised Sanitation Entrepreneur: How NAMASTE-SUY Helped Neeraj Build a Safer and Self-Reliant Livelihood

The Press Information Bureau release highlights the impact of the Swachhta Udyami Yojana (SUY) component under the NAMASTE Scheme through the beneficiary journey of Neeraj from Ghaziabad, Uttar Pradesh. Previously working as a low-paid, vulnerable sanitation helper dependent on contractors, Neeraj received financial assistance in 2023 totaling ₹11,90,400 (including a loan and an upfront capital subsidy) to purchase three tractors fitted with suction machines. The intervention enabled him to transition into an independent mechanised sanitation entrepreneur, eliminating hazardous manual practices, enhancing workplace safety and dignity, and raising his monthly income significantly.
